Dealfront (now rebranded as Leadfeeder) is a go-to-market platform that combines B2B sales intelligence with web visitor identification. It helps sales and marketing teams find, prioritize, and engage high-quality leads by surfacing firmographic data, intent signals, and real-time website activity. The platform is especially strong for companies targeting European markets, offering compliant data across 60 million companies and 400 million verified contacts.

The core value of Dealfront lies in its ability to reveal which accounts are visiting your website and how they engage with your content. By identifying ICP-fit companies showing real buying intent, teams can focus their outreach on prospects most likely to convert. The platform also provides 40+ real-time buying signals, AI-powered audience building, and seamless CRM integration to speed up follow-up.

Dealfront's feature set includes sales intelligence, web visitor identification, CRM integration, and trigger events. The sales intelligence module allows users to filter prospects using 100+ advanced criteria, while the web visitor identification feature converts anonymous traffic into named accounts. Trigger events send real-time alerts when target accounts engage with key content, enabling timely outreach. The platform also offers Dealfront Promote for display advertising and LinkedIn ad targeting with over 90% audience match.

Pricing is custom and tailored to business needs, which means there is no public pricing page. This lack of transparency is a common criticism, but it allows for flexible plans that scale with company size and usage. The platform is best suited for mid-market and enterprise teams that need deep EU-compliant data and are willing to invest in onboarding to overcome the learning curve.

Customer feedback is overwhelmingly positive, with users praising the tool's ability to surface high-intent accounts and integrate smoothly with HubSpot and other CRMs. Many report conversion rate improvements of up to 75% from MQL to SQL and a 3x increase in identified ICP accounts. The main drawbacks are the initial complexity and the need for dedicated training to fully leverage the platform's capabilities.

For sales and marketing teams that prioritize account-based strategies and need reliable European data, Dealfront is a powerful addition to the tech stack. Its combination of intent data, website visitor tracking, and CRM integration creates a unified workflow that reduces prospecting time and improves pipeline quality. While the learning curve and custom pricing may deter smaller teams, the platform delivers strong ROI for organizations committed to data-driven outbound.

It offers comprehensive, GDPR-compliant data on European companies and decision-makers, including firmographic details, intent signals, and trigger events.
It uses reverse IP lookup and cookie-based tracking to reveal anonymous B2B website visitors, matching them to company profiles and providing contact information for follow-up.
Yes, it integrates with popular CRMs like Salesforce and HubSpot, allowing seamless syncing of leads, contacts, and activity data.
Pricing is custom and tailored to each business’s needs, based on factors like number of users, data credits, and required features. There is no public pricing list.
Some users report a moderate learning curve due to the depth of features and data filters, but Dealfront provides onboarding support and training resources to help teams get started.
It tracks events like funding rounds, leadership changes, new product launches, and expansion announcements to help sales teams act on timely opportunities.
Dealfront focuses specifically on European data compliance and offers unique web visitor identification, whereas competitors may have broader global coverage but less EU-specific accuracy.
It is best for sales and marketing teams targeting EU accounts, but the custom pricing and feature depth make it more commonly used by mid-market and enterprise companies.
It provides email and chat support, a knowledge base with articles and guides, and dedicated account management for higher-tier plans.
Yes, its sales intelligence and intent data enable precise account targeting, making it a strong fit for ABM strategies focused on European markets.
